オープンVSP

オープンVSP
その他の名前車両スケッチパッドを開く
原作者JR グルーデマンズ
開発者ロブ・マクドナルドとサードパーティの貢献者
初回リリース2012年1月10日 (2012年1月10日
安定版リリース
3.41.2 / 2024年12月3日 ( 2024-12-03 )
リポジトリGitHub上のOpenVSP
書かれたCC++
オペレーティング·システムWindowsmacOSLinux
プラットフォームx86-64ARM64
前任者乗り物スケッチパッド
入手可能な英語
タイプコンピュータ支援設計CFDFEA
ライセンスNASAオープンソース契約
Webサイトopenvsp.org/

OpenVSPOpen Vehicle Sketch Padとも呼ばれる)は、 NASAによって開発されたオープンソースのパラメトリック航空機ジオメトリツールです。航空機の3Dモデルの作成や、それらのモデルのエンジニアリング解析に 使用できます。

歴史

OpenVSPの前身であるVSP [ 1 ]やRapid Aircraft Modeler (RAM)は、1990年代初頭からJR Gloudemansら[ 2 ]によってNASA向けに開発されました。 [ 3 ] OpenVSP v2.0は、2012年1月にNOSAライセンス の下でオープンソースとしてリリースされました。開発は2012年頃からRob McDonaldが主導し、NASAAFRLなどの貢献によってサポートされてきました。

OpenVSPを使用すると、ユーザーはアイデアからコンピュータモデルを迅速に生成し、分析することができます。そのため、特に型破りな設計コンセプトの生成と評価に威力を発揮します。[ 4 ]

特徴

ユーザーインターフェース

OpenVSP は起動時にFLTKで構築されたグラフィカルユーザーインターフェースを表示します。ワークスペースウィンドウと「ジオメトリブラウザ」ウィンドウが開きます。ワークスペースにはモデルが表示され、ジオメトリブラウザには胴体や翼などの個々のコンポーネントが一覧表示されます。これらのコンポーネントは、SolidworksなどのCADソフトウェアのフィーチャツリーのように、選択、追加、または削除できます。ジオメトリブラウザウィンドウでコンポーネントを選択すると、コンポーネントジオメトリウィンドウが開きます。このウィンドウは、コンポーネントを変更するために使用されます。

OpenVSPはMatlabPythonAngelScriptを使ってアクセスできるAPI機能も提供しています。[ 5 ]

ジオメトリモデリング

OpenVSPが提供するいくつかの基本ジオメトリモデル

OpenVSPは、航空機モデリングに共通する多数の基本ジオメトリを提供しており、ユーザーはこれらを修正・組み立てることでモデルを作成できます。ポッド胴体プロペラなどは利用可能なジオメトリの一部です。回転体ダクトコンフォーマルジオメトリといった高度なコンポーネントも利用可能です。

分析ツール

OpenVSPには、ジオメトリモデラーに加えて、モデルの空力解析や構造解析を支援する複数のツールが含まれています。利用可能なツールは以下のとおりです。

  • CompGeom - モデルの交差とトリミングを処理できるメッシュ生成ツール
CompGeomツールを使用して生成された非構造メッシュとOpenVSP HL-20モデル
一般的な輸送機に対するVSPAEROのパネル法シミュレーションの結果
  • 波抵抗解析 - 形状の波抵抗を推定します
  • 寄生抵抗解析 -濡れ面積表面摩擦係数などのパラメータに基づいて、形状の寄生抵抗を推定します。
  • サーフェスフィッティング - パラメトリックサーフェスをポイントクラウドにフィッティングします
  • テクスチャ マネージャ - 視覚化を支援するためにジオメトリに画像テクスチャを適用します
  • FEA構造 -リブスパーなどの内部構造を作成するため

他のソフトウェアとの互換性

OpenVSPは、 STL、CART3D(.tri)、PLOT3Dといった複数のジオメトリ形式のインポートが可能です。また、点群をインポートしてパラメトリックサーフェスのフィッティングに使用することもできます。

OpenVSPで作成されたジオメトリは、 STL、CART3D (.tri)、PLOT3DSTEPIGESOBJSVGDXFX3Dファイル形式でエクスポートできます。これらのファイル形式により、ジオメトリはメッシュ生成やCFD / FEAソフトウェアで使用できます。

コミュニティリポジトリ

VSP 格納庫にあるNASA X-57 Maxwell OpenVSP モデル
VSPエアショーのNASA X-57 Maxwell OpenVSPモデル

OpenVSP ハンガー

OpenVSP HangarVSP Hangarとも呼ばれる)は、ユーザーにモデルをアップロードする場を提供し、OpenVSPで作成されたジオメトリの共有を促進します。各モデルは、ソースの品質に関する詳細情報を添えて修正することができます。[ 6 ]

2023 年末以降、OpenVSP Hangar は閉鎖されており、バックアップ ダウンロードは提供されていません。

OpenVSP エアショー

2024年8月22日には、 OpenVSP Hangarの後継となるOpenVSP AirshowVSP Airshowとも呼ばれる)[ 7 ]が開始された。[ 8 ]

格納庫にあるすべての v3 モデルが航空ショーに移植されました。

— OpenVSP チーム、OpenVSP エアショーがライブ配信中!、openvsp .org /blogs /announcements /2024 /08 /22 /openvsp-airshow-is-live

OpenVSPワークショップ

OpenVSPワークショップは、開発者とユーザーが集まり、OpenVSPの進捗状況や利用方法について議論するオフラインイベントです。このワークショップは2012年から毎年開催されています(2018年を除く)。2020年と2021年のワークショップは、 COVID-19パンデミックの影響でオンラインで開催されました。2024年のワークショップは、シアトル航空博物館で開催されました。[ 9 ]

論文、スライド、その他のワークショップ資料はワークショップ終了後数日以内にOpenVSP wikiサイトで公開されます。[ 10 ]

OpenVSP 地上スクール

OpenVSP Ground Schoolは、NASAのBrandon Litherland氏が開発中の包括的なチュートリアル集です。このGround Schoolチュートリアルでは、OpenVSPの機能とテクニックの詳細に加え、初心者向けと上級者向けのチュートリアルも提供されており、ラングレー研究センターのウェブサイトで公開されています。[ 11 ]

参照

参考文献

  1. ^ Hahn, Andrew (2010-01-04)、「Vehicle Sketch Pad: A Parametric Geometry Modeler for Conceptual Aircraft Design」第48回AIAA航空宇宙科学会議(New Horizo​​ns Forum and Aerospace Expositionを含む)、航空宇宙科学会議、アメリカ航空宇宙学会、doi : 10.2514/6.2010-657hdl : 2060/20100003046ISBN 978-1-60086-959-4、2022年1月13日にオリジナルからアーカイブ、 2022年1月13日取得{{citation}}: CS1 maint: ISBNによる作業パラメータ(リンク
  2. ^ Gloudemans, James; Davis, Paul; Gelhausen, Paul (1996-01-15)、「概念航空機のための高速ジオメトリモデラー」第34回航空宇宙科学会議および展示会、航空宇宙科学会議、アメリカ航空宇宙学会、doi : 10.2514/6.1996-522022年1月13日時点のオリジナルからアーカイブ、 2022年1月13日取得
  3. ^ 「OpenVSPについて詳しく知る」 . openvsp.org . 2020年6月8日閲覧
  4. ^ McDonald, Robert A.; Gloudemans, James R. (2021-12-29)、「Open Vehicle Sketch Pad: An Open Source Parametric Geometry and Analysis Tool for Conceptual Aircraft Design」AIAA SCITECH 2022 Forum、AIAA SciTech Forum、アメリカ航空宇宙学会、doi : 10.2514/6.2022-0004ISBN 978-1-62410-631-6、2022年1月13日にオリジナルからアーカイブ、 2022年1月13日取得{{citation}}: CS1 maint: ISBNによる作業パラメータ(リンク
  5. ^ “OpenVSP API” . openvsp.org . 2021年4月25日時点のオリジナルよりアーカイブ2021年4月25日閲覧。
  6. ^ “VSP Hangar” . VSP Hangar . NASA. 2021年4月26日時点のオリジナルよりアーカイブ。 2021年4月26日閲覧
  7. ^ Enriquez, Daniel; Garcia, Jose. 「VSP Airshow」 . VSP Airshow . 2024年8月22日時点のオリジナルよりアーカイブ。 2024年8月22日閲覧
  8. ^アナウンスメント (2024年8月22日). 「OpenVSP Airshow is Live! | Blogs」 . 2024年9月15日時点のオリジナルよりアーカイブ。 2024年8月22日閲覧
  9. ^ "workshop2024 [OpenVSP]" . openvsp.org . 2024年8月22日時点のオリジナルよりアーカイブ。 2024年8月22日閲覧
  10. ^ "pastworkshops [OpenVSP]" . openvsp.org . 2024年8月22日閲覧
  11. ^ “OpenVSP Ground School” . OpenVSP Ground School . NASA. 2021年5月6日時点のオリジナルよりアーカイブ。 2021年5月6日閲覧